1.1 Product Overview
The TCG 01-G Time Code Generator produces precision time code signals, serial strings and
pulses for use in synchronizing industrial control and SCADA equipment.
The clock is ideally suited to providing time synchronization simultaneously to many different
devices, such as Phasor Measurement Units (PMUs), Protection Relays, Remote Telemetry Units
(RTUs) and other Intelligent Electronic Devices (IEDs) used in electrical sub-stations and
industrial control installations.
1.2 Hardware
The TCG 01-G features one amplitude modulated (AM) IRIG-B output and three user-
programmable outputs, including a serial port. The serial port is user-configurable to output
serial strings and report event data for units fitted with event recording capability.
Factory options include a choice of physical connectors: BNC, 2-pin plug and socket, or ST Fiber.
Non-fiber outputs can be ordered as TTL, RS422/485, or high voltage switching.
All TCG 01-G units feature a front panel display (Figure 1) giving visual feedback about the time
data being generated on the outputs. LED indicators provide “at a glance” status information.

The optimized receiver/antenna system used by TCG 01-G obtains time with near-atomic clock
precision from the available Global Navigation Satellite Systems (GNSS). The result is output
timing accuracy similar to that normally seen only in laboratory instruments.
However, unlike laboratory instruments, the TCG 01-G is suited for hostile electromagnetic
environments such as sub-stations and electrical switchyards. Each output of the TCG 01-G is
isolated from every other output, so that attached wiring can feed out to operating areas in
different earth potential zones without compromising the overall site earthing security. In
addition, isolation protects the internal electronics from longitudinal transient voltages and
transient suppression devices protect from transverse transient voltages.
